Inspection history & violations

Source: Virginia Department of Education, Office of Child Care Licensing
Feb 27, 2026 — Self-Reported Serious Incident Inspection
1 violation cited · view state record
1 violation
  • Violation

    8VAC20-790-180-B · The vendor shall maintain a written hard copy record of daily attendance that documents the arrival and departure of each child in care as it occurs.

    The provider did not have a written daily attendance log completed for the day of the inspection, and the day prior to the inspection.

    View state record

Nov 10, 2025 — Monitoring Inspection
1 violation cited · view state record
1 violation
  • Violation

    8VAC20-800-730-D · Medication shall be kept in a locked place using a safe locking method that prevents access by children.

    Two bottles of medication were observed unlocked on kitchen counter top during the inspection.

    View state record

Aug 22, 2025 — Initial Inspection
1 violation cited · view state record
1 violation
  • Violation

    8VAC20-800-760-A-1 · The following emergency supplies shall be in the family day home, accessible

    to outdoor play areas, on field trips, in vehicles used for transportation and wherever children are in care. The first aid kit did not contain the triangular bandages and first aid instructional manual
